Java, from its Mollusca, does not appear to hold the comparatively
isolated position which its mammals and birds seem to indicate. Borneo,
on the other hand, is more Siamese than Java or Sumatra in respect of
a group whose metropolis is Siam, namely, the tubed operculates; for
while that section is represented by 3 species in Sumatra and only 2
in Java, in Borneo it has as many as 19, _Rhiostoma_ not occurring in
the two former islands at all. _Alycaeus_, _Lagochilus_, _Pupina_,
and _Cyclophorus_ are found throughout, but _Hybocystis_ (Malacca, 1
sp.) does not quit the mainland. Borneo is remarkably rich in land
operculates, especially noticeable being the occurrence (11 sp.) of
_Opisthostoma_ (Fig. 208), a most extraordinary form of land shell
(Ceylon, Siam), of _Diplommatina_ (17 sp.), and _Raphaulus_. The
occurrence of a single _Papuina_ (Moluccas eastward) is very remarkable.

_Amphidromus_ is a genus characteristic of the great Sunda Islands,
attaining its maximum in Java (12 sp.). The Indian _Glessula_ still
has one species each in Sumatra, Java, and Borneo. One species of
_Streptaxis_[369] occurs in Malacca, but _Ennea_ (3 sp.) reaches as
far east as Borneo and the Philippines. _Parmarion_, _Helicarion_,
_Ariophanta_, and other groups of the Naninidae are well represented.
_Hemiplecta_ and _Xesta_ are abundant and large, while the _Rhysota_
of Borneo contain some huge sinistral forms. _Rhodina_ is a remarkable
form from Malacca, whose exact generic position is not yet settled.
_Clausilia_ has a few species on all the islands, the last occurring
on Ternate, and a single _Papuina_ (Moluccas and N. Guinea) occurs in
Borneo.
The _Island of Celebes_ marks the beginning of a distinct decrease in
the Indo-Malay element. The Naninidae lose ground, in proportion to the
Helicidae, _Macrochlamys_, for instance, being represented by only one
species, and _Hemiplecta_ by four. Other characteristic genera of the
Indian region dwindle, such as _Amphidromus_, _Clausilia_, the tubed
operculates, and _Cyclophorus_, while _Sitala_, _Kaliella_, _Glessula_,
and _Plectotropis_ disappear altogether. Comparing the total numbers
of Naninidae and Helicidae from Sumatra to New Guinea, we obtain this
interesting result:--
Sumatra Java Borneo Celebes Moluccas N. Guinea
_Nanina_ (all genera) 26 32 51 22 36 40
_Helix_ (all genera) 7 11 13 14 55 91
It will be noticed that the proportion of Naninidae to Helicidae,
which has been nearly 4 to 1 in Sumatra, falls to 3 to 1 in Java, and
rises again to 4 to 1 in Borneo (showing the essentially continental
character of the island); in Celebes it further falls to 3 to 2, while
in the Moluccas the scale turns and _Helix_ has the advantage by about
8 to 5, and in N. Guinea by more than 2 to 1.
